i am using a CM360 case and it very compact i am fitting an ssd for the OS, but was thinking or using 3or4 250-350gb 2.5" hdd's in raid.

i am thinking it would give more performance than 1 x 1tb hdd?

how would the 2.5"'s stand up to been used in raid and what would be the best option to set the drives up in my board supports RAID 0,1,5,10
 
Laptop SATA drives behave just like 3.5" SATA drives, but often slower. I doubt there would be much real world difference between two 5400rpm laptop drives in RAID0 vs one quick 3.5" drive, so if data integrity is important to you, RAID1 them. Another less technical option is just have a couple of extra drives in there as storage and use software like Allway Sync to keep folders back up to schedule
